Job 30

Bible in Basic English, Verse 6

Show original chapter

6 They have to get a resting-place in the hollows of the valleys, in holes of the earth and rocks.

Ranked cross references

Connections are ranked by community votes in the OpenBible.info cross-reference dataset (CC BY 4.0). They suggest related themes, words, events, or people; they are not automatic interpretations.

Judges 6:2

And Midian was stronger than Israel; and because of the Midianites, the children of Israel made holes for themselves in the mountains, and hollows in the rocks, and strong places.

3 relevance votes

Isaiah 2:19

And men will go into cracks of the rocks, and into holes of the earth, for fear of the Lord, and before the glory of his power, when he comes out of his place, shaking the earth with his strength.

2 relevance votes

Revelation 6:15

And the kings of the earth, and the rulers, and the chief captains, and the men of wealth, and the strong, and every servant and free man, took cover in the holes and the rocks of the mountains;
